8. Kane vs. Chavo Guerrero - ECW Title (WrestleMania 24)
http://www.youtube.com/watch?v=-QWQr3CSaY0 The first and only time the ECW Championship was defended at WrestleMania was a joke. Kane won a 24-man battle royal at WrestleMania XXIV to win a title opportunity, and then sprung up behind champ Chavo Guerrero, hitting a chokeslam to end Chavos two-month reign. Sure, it was a WrestleMania moment, but after Joey Styles and Tazz talked about how great it was to see the title defended at WWEs signature event, an 11-second match really showed just how little WWE brass thought of its red-headed stepchild of a brand. Less than two years later, ECW was unceremoniously dumped in favor of NXT (the goofy pseudo-reality show competition, not the full-fledged minor league promotion). There still are some fans who will chant ECW! at WWE events, but it looks like WWE has squeezed all the blood it can from that stone.
